  5. Concession stand -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Concession_stand

    Concession stands were not originally operated by the movie theaters, and food was often sold by people attending the film or by vendors outside of the theater. [1]Movie theaters were at first hostile to food being brought into their facilities, but during the Great Depression, theaters added concession stands as a way to increase revenue in the economically stagnant times.
